Note 1
When should we use graphs instead of tables:
* providing a quick summary of data
* detect trends over time
* forecasting activities
Note 2
Benefits of using color
* Soothes or strikes the eye
* Emphasizes the logical organization of information
* Draw attention to warnings
Problems of using color
* Resolutions may degrade with different displays
* Color pairing may cause problems for some users (e.g. color blindness)
* Printing to other media may not easily translate
